R. Kelly was convicted of kid pornography Wednesday in Chicago. The fallen R&B star was beforehand sentenced to 30 years in jail in June for intercourse crimes dedicated towards younger, generally teenage, ladies.
Robert Sylvester Kelly, 55, was convicted of manufacturing of kid pornography and embezzlement of a minor, in line with the Chicago Tribune newspaper. The singer, recognized worldwide for his hit ‘I Imagine I Can Fly’ and his 75 million information bought, was nonetheless acquitted by a federal jury on different prices of obstruction of justice.
He and two former associates – additionally acquitted on Wednesday – had been charged with disrupting the course of his 2008 little one pornography trial, by which the jury discovered him not responsible. They had been accused of getting each threatened and corrupted a sufferer, who had not then testified. Now 37, she spoke this time.
Excerpts from movies exhibiting sexual violence dedicated by R. Kelly on younger teenage women, one in every of whom was solely 14, had been proven through the trial. The 12-person jury took about 11 hours to achieve this verdict, which might add a heavy jail sentence to the 30 years of imprisonment to which R. Kelly has already been sentenced.
The artist was discovered responsible in September 2021 in New York of getting piloted for 3 a long time a “system” of sexual exploitation of younger individuals, together with teenage women.

This lawsuit had been thought of a significant step within the #MeToo motion: it was the primary time that almost all of the plaintiffs had been black ladies and that they accused a black artist.
For many years, the success of R. Kelly had been tarnished by suspicions of sexual violence, topic of persistent rumors. He had lengthy managed to silence them with monetary agreements that included confidentiality clauses.
As early as 2017, two ladies, Kenyette Barnes and Oronike Odeleye, referred to as for a boycott of his songs, sharing the hashtag ‘Mute R. Kelly’ (‘Shut up R. Kelly’). In January 2019, the documentary sequence ‘Surviving R. Kelly’ hit the nail on the pinnacle. A number of victims described the singer as manipulative, violent and obsessive about very younger women.

In the course of the trial in New York, the victims had described the ways utilized by the singer to draw very younger ladies through the use of his movie star, and with the complicity of these round him. A lot of them had met the star at live shows, after which they had been slipped a small piece of paper indicating R. Kelly’s contact particulars.
He would do one thing for his or her musical profession, they had been promised. As an alternative, they had been ‘indoctrinated’ into R. Kelly’s ‘sordid’ milieu, pressured into intercourse and saved on this ‘system’ by ‘coercive measures’, in line with the prosecution.
The singer had managed to climb to the highest of the music trade regardless of his tumultuous private life, together with his marriage – then canceled – together with his 15-year-old protege, singer Aaliyah. R. Kelly wrote and produced the late artist’s 2001 debut album, ‘Age Ain’t Nothin’ However A Quantity’.
